Srinagar, July 15 -- Shortly after he was manhandled, Chief Minister Omar Abdullah raked up the Pahalgam attack and demanded restoration of statehood to Jammu and Kashmir.

"J&K was promised statehood. and what was promised should be given. PM had said, 'this is Modi's promise.," Omar told NDTV.

Omar insisted that he would not stand in the way of J&K becoming a state again, warning those who might oppose this, "We have plans if this promise is not fulfilled. We have ways to get our voice to Delhi. democratic and peaceful means will be used," he said.
